About this performance
Prodigious violinist and MSO Young Artist in Association Christian Li joins the MSO for Paganini's virtuosic First Violin Concerto, and Jaime Martín conducts Tchaikovsky's musical testament to Shakespeare’s star-crossed lovers.
- Tchaikovsky’s Fantasy Overture – while inspired by Shakespeare’s great tragedy – was designed to stand on its own, with various themes depicting different characters and moments in the plot. The overture’s famous ‘love theme’ is ingrained in the memories of millennials everywhere as the ‘kiss’ in video game The Sims.
- Composer Niccolò Paganini achieved technical feats on the violin that were considered impossible by many. In fact, his virtuosic talents were so remarkable that they stirred up rumours that he’d sold his soul to the devil in exchange for such profound gifts. His First Violin Concerto traverses memorable melodies and mind-blowing virtuosity in a thrilling display of theatricality.
